Pages

Saturday 26 May 2012

Boston Celtics vs. Philadelphia 76ers

The Boston Celtics and Philadelphia 76ers collide in Game 7 from TD Garden.  the Celtics are -5.5 point favor ... http://p.ost.im/p/en2gF8

No comments:

Post a Comment